C. Chapelier has authored 44 papers that have received a total of 2.4k indexed citations.
This includes 31 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 28 papers in Materials Chemistry and 19 papers in Condensed Matter Physics. The topics of these papers are Graphene research and applications (19 papers), Quantum and electron transport phenomena (19 papers) and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(18 papers). C. Chapelier is often cited by papers focused on Graphene research and applications (19 papers), Quantum and electron transport phenomena (19 papers) and Physics of Superconductivity and Magnetism (18 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in France, Spain and Belgium. C. Chapelier's co-authors include Benjamin Sacépé, Johann Coraux, V. Renard, Laurence Magaud and C. Marcenat and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Physical Review Letters and Advanced Materials.
